  38. ConsoleDocClass( SimSet,
  39. "@brief A collection of SimObjects.\n\n"
  40. "It is often necessary to keep track of an arbitrary set of SimObjects. "
  41. "For instance, Torque's networking code needs to not only keep track of "
  42. "the set of objects which need to be ghosted, but also the set of objects "
  43. "which must <i>always</i> be ghosted. It does this by working with two "
  44. "sets. The first of these is the RootGroup (which is actually a SimGroup) "
  45. "and the second is the GhostAlwaysSet, which contains objects which must "
  46. "always be ghosted to the client.\n\n"
  47. "Some general notes on SimSets:\n\n"
  48. "- Membership is not exclusive. A SimObject may be a member of multiple "
  49. "SimSets.\n\n"
  50. "- A SimSet does not destroy subobjects when it is destroyed.\n\n"
  51. "- A SimSet may hold an arbitrary number of objects.\n\n"
  52. "@ingroup Console\n"
  53. "@ingroup Scripting"
  54. );
  55. ConsoleDocClass( SimGroup,
  56. "@brief A collection of SimObjects that are owned by the group.\n\n"
  57. "A SimGroup is a stricter form of SimSet. SimObjects may only be a member "
  58. "of a single SimGroup at a time. The SimGroup will automatically enforce "
  59. "the single-group-membership rule (ie. adding an object to a SimGroup will "
  60. "cause it to be removed from its current SimGroup, if any).\n\n"
  61. "Deleting a SimGroup will also delete all SimObjects in the SimGroup.\n\n"
